An Imari charger
Edo Period (Late 17th Century)
Painted with a central roundel enclosing a flower vase with a large bouquet of peony, chrysanthemum and hydrangea on a veranda, the well and broad rim with three shaped panels enclosing a pair of cranes, a carp or a shishi alternated by flower-heads reserved on a dense karakusa ground in underglaze blue, base crack, crackled glaze
46.6 cm. diam.
